Secret Examinations and Evaluations Throughout the Analysis
To make sure a successful LASIK experience, you'll go through several essential examinations and evaluations throughout the analysis.
First, your optometrist will gauge your visual acuity to establish your present prescription.
Next, they'll carry out corneal topography, mapping the shape of your cornea, which is crucial for the procedure.
You'll likewise have a pachymetry test to measure corneal density, ensuring it appropriates for LASIK.
Furthermore, a dilated eye exam look for any type of underlying eye conditions.
Last but not least, your eyes will be evaluated for dryness, as this can influence your healing process.
Each of these tests aids your doctor customize the LASIK treatment to your distinct needs, establishing the stage for the very best possible result.
Discussing Your Case History and Lifestyle Variables
Comprehending your medical history and way of life aspects is necessary for a successful LASIK assessment. During your appointment, your ophthalmologist will certainly inquire about any type of previous eye surgical procedures, current drugs, and underlying wellness conditions like diabetes or autoimmune disorders. This info assists identify any possible risks connected with the procedure.
Your way of living likewise plays an important duty-- tasks such as call sports or heavy screen usage can influence your candidateship. If you have details visual demands, like considerable computer job, sharing this helps customize the therapy for your needs.
